Another First for the ECW

On Saturday, September 18, the Episcopal Church Women of Virginia experienced a first.  Board members from the Diocese of Virginia Episcopal Church Women joined together for a meeting with the Episcopal Church Women Board of the Diocese of Southern Virginia for the first time.  Beblon Parks, president, and other ECW Board members met at Manakin Episcopal Church, Midlothian for the Fall Board Meeting of the Diocese of Southern Virginia ECW.  

Nancy Smith, president of the Diocese of Southern Virginia ECW, extended the invitation after both presidents agreed to “get together back home” following the 2009 ECW Triennial Meeting.  The goal behind the meeting was to strengthen the bonds of friendship between the two groups as well as to share information on ministries and programs.  

The meeting included a question and answer session in which Ms. Parks addressed the future of the ECW and how to cope with lack of support and commitment, generating a lively discussion.*

Diocese of Virginia ECW Board member Sharon Nachman shared information on the Sacristy in a Box Project she spearheaded while Jayne Feminella, Diocese of Virginia Region IX ECW president, spoke about the successful Advent luncheon held in her region.  It was clear as the ladies chatted while sharing a delicious lunch that, while this may have been the first time they met together, it certainly would not be the last.
